Ghana defender Harrison Afful visited his wife’s beauty parlour in Accra as he gets ready for 2014 FIFA World Cup training.

He had some pedicure from the shop located in Lapaz, opposite Ashanti Home Touch.

"I never had opportunity to look at the set-up and I must say Roberta has done a great job. I love the place and people will like it too. I have to fully support her with this business," Afful told GHANASoccernet.com

The beauty parlour has modern equipment to dealing with cosmetic treatments for men and women.

She offers both beauty salon and a hair salon and sets of treatments; beauty salons provide more generalized services like washing, re-touching, braiding and cutting, manicure and pedicure, weave-ons off all kinds, bridal make-up and barber services.

The Esperance ace was released by his club last week to have adequate rest to prepare for next month’s tournament in Brazil.

Afful was suspended for Esperance’s first CAF Champions League match against ES Setif which they lost 2-1 at home.
